MAN 1000010155 EN Version K Status RL released freigegeben printed 20 01 2015 burkert Operating Instructions Type 5404 Design 2 way solenoid valve direct acting normally closed Circuit function A Seal Materials and Fluids handled See Table 1 Fluid and Ambient Temperature For Hazardous Locations Div 1 T4 rated Max Ambient Temperature 104 F 40 Max Fluid Temperature 194 F 90 The UL listed valve for Hazardous Locations is suitable for the fluids air inert gas water and gasoline For Hazardous Locations Div 1 T6 rated Max Ambient Temperature 104 F 40 Max Fluid Temperature 140 F 60 For Intrinsically Safe Apparatus for use in Class I Il and III Division 1 Hazardous Locations T6 rated Max Ambient Temperature 140 F 60 Max Fluid Temperature 140 F 60 For Hazardous Locations Div 2 and Ordinary Locations See Table 1 Pressure Range Maximum inlet pressure see label on valve Installation Before installing valve ensure that piping etc is free of foreign matter metal shavings pipe sealing materials welding scale etc Installation as required but preferable with coil uppermost Installation in this position tends to prevent foreign matter remaining in core tube increased life Do not put any loads on coil unit PTFE tape is recommended for sealing ports Mounting is accomplished by means of four M4 x 8 mm tapped holes located on the valve under
